Preheat oven to 400 degrees. Spray two baking sheets with non-stick cooking spray. In a large bowl, combine all ingredients. Start forming into one-inch sized balls. You should be able to get 15 meatballs. Place meatballs on baking sheet and bake for about 15 to 20 minutes. Remove from oven and place on serving dish. Drizzle nacho cheese sauce on top of meatballs. Serve right away, or put in a warmer for the party. Can be done ahead, and reheated just before party, or on a rack in a large crockpot with just a very little water so they steam to warm up and stay moist.
for the nacho cheese sauce:
In a saucepan at medium heat, melt butter. Add flour and whisk for about a minute to cook flour and take away the flour taste. Slowly add the milk and whisk so the sauce doesn't clump. Keep whisking for another couple of minutes or until the sauce has thickened. Add the cheeses, jalapeno, salt and pepper. Stir until it's all combined. Remove from heat.
